After putting some thought into why I find Last Epoch combat to be somewhat less visceral than other games in the genre, it occurred to me that the combat sounds in LE are maybe not quite as robust and expressive as other titles.
I recently watched a Diablo 4 beta video featuring the rogue, and I was impressed with the amount of grunting and physical exertion-type noises the character made while in combat. Diablo has had excellent combat sounds such as this going all the back to Diablo 2 (go watch old D2 videos - there’s tons of grunting and such during combat). There’s also plenty shrieking, yelling, and death throes-type sounds from the dying monsters in D2.
D3 and Path of Exile also both feature great combat sounds and voice lines. The Witch in Path of Exile will occasionally yell “Everything dies!” “Life is short, deal with it!” and other unique lines after killing rare monsters. The wizard(ess) in Diablo 3 will yell “Didn’t see that coming, did you!” “I’m just warming up!” “How does that feel!?” and other lines after killing monsters. Path of Exile’s Witch has great caster sounds, with character builds such as the Arc Witch yelling “Hiya, hiya, hiya” as she repeatedly casts the Arc ability.
Last Epoch has some of these sounds, but in my opinion they are not present/varied enough, nor are they powerful enough, and this hurts the combat experience (in my opinion). I know voice acting can be relatively expensive, but I hope we can get some better combat voice lines and expressions in the game. With current AI programs that are able to competently voice lines and sound organic, maybe that would be an option for character voice line generation? Also, better death throes sounds from the monsters would be very impactful, in my opinion.
